6.5.3 Number <strong>of</strong> heritage documents and artefacts publicly available in digital format<br />
Contribution towards the benchmark<br />
The annual digitisation program continues to be a priority for the LINC Tasmania. Work completed in 2010–11<br />
includes:<br />
• the Whitfeld Index (Tasmanian Section): a selective personal name index for 19th century Tasmania<br />
• records <strong>of</strong> naturalisation<br />
• selected logbook returns sent in from lighthouse keepers<br />
• plans <strong>of</strong> the city <strong>of</strong> Hobart and suburbs<br />
• registers <strong>of</strong> volunteers enrolled in the Southern Tasmanian Volunteer Artillery<br />
• selected photographs<br />
• botanical illustrations<br />
• continuation <strong>of</strong> the Convict Record digitisation project<br />
• Gould’s Sketchbook <strong>of</strong> Fish (recently registered on UNESCO International Memory <strong>of</strong> the World)<br />
• Colonial Lunatic Asylum register.<br />
At LINC Tasmania, approximately 200,045 heritage documents and artefacts were available online at the end <strong>of</strong><br />
June 2011.<br />
Other cultural institutions outside the <strong>Department</strong> <strong>of</strong> <strong>Education</strong> also contribute to this benchmark.<br />
